Common Issues with Patio Door Locks
Patio door locks can experience a variety of problems, consisting of:
Misaligned locks: Over time, the lock can end up being misaligned, making it challenging to engage or disengage.Worn-out or broken lock elements: Wear and tear on lock components, such as the latch, bolt, or hinges, can result in lock failure.Sticking or jammed locks: Dirt, grime, or corrosion can trigger the lock to stick or jam, making it difficult to operate.Broken or harmed lock handles: Handles can break or end up being damaged, rendering the lock unusable.Electrical problems: For electronic patio door locks, electrical concerns, such as defective wiring or malfunctioning sensors, can avoid the lock from working correctly.

Solutions for Patio Door Lock Repairs
Thankfully, numerous patio door lock concerns can be fixed through repairs or replacement. Here are some options:
Adjust or straighten the lock: For misaligned locks, adjusting or straightening the lock can deal with the concern.Replace worn-out or harmed lock elements: Replacing harmed or damaged elements, such as the lock or bolt, can bring back lock performance.Tidy or lube the lock: Cleaning or oiling the lock can resolve sticking or jammed issues.Replace the lock deal with: If the manage is broken or harmed, replacing it can deal with the concern.Look for expert support: For complex or electrical problems, it is advised to look for the assistance of an expert locksmith professional or door repair professional.
Do It Yourself Patio Door Repairs Door Lock Repairs
For small issues, homeowners can try DIY repairs. Here are some pointers:
Use a silicone-based lube: Apply a silicone-based lube to the lock's hinges and moving parts to fix sticking or jammed issues.Examine and adjust the lock's positioning: Ensure the lock is correctly aligned and adjust as required.Clean the lock: Regularly tidy the lock to prevent dirt and gunk accumulation.Replace the lock's batteries: For electronic locks, replace the batteries frequently to prevent concerns.

Frequently asked questions
Q: How often should I clean my Patio Door Restoration door lock?A: It is advised to clean your Patio Door Seal Repair door lock regularly, ideally every 2-3 months, to avoid dirt and gunk accumulation.
Q: Can I use any lubricant on my patio door lock?A: No, it is recommended to use a silicone-based lube, as other lubricants can damage the lock's parts.
Q: What should I do if my patio door lock is jammed?A: Try cleansing the lock and applying a silicone-based lubricant. If the issue persists, seek expert help.
